In this episode of The Functional Cantina, I'm talking about how alcohol became part of my life long before I ever questioned it. For me, drinking started in high school and progressed in college, like it does for so many people. At the time, it felt normal. It was around friends, parties, celebrations, stress, fun, connection, and growing up. It was just something people did. But looking back now, I can see how alcohol slowly became woven into different seasons of my life. Not all at once. Not in some dramatic overnight way. More like a quiet thread running through memories, choices, social settings, and the way I learned to unwind or fit in. This episode is not about shame or judgement. It is about honesty. I'm sharing more of my own story, how my relationship with alcohol changed over the years, and why I eventually started asking harder questions about the role alcohol had played in my life. Because sometimes alcohol does not look like a problem at first. Sometimes it just looks normal. And that is exactly why we need to talk about it.
